
Nuneaton Harriers Athletic Club in Nuneaton has benefited from a number of newly donated sports equipment items thanks to the partnership with RingGo as Pingles Leisure Centre’s new parking provider.
Last year, RingGo became the parking provider for Council-owned car parks across the borough, and this has now been extended to include the car park at Pingles Leisure Centre, which covers the Pingles Stadium where Nuneaton Harriers Athletic Club is based.
As part of the agreement and its ongoing commitment to the borough, RingGo has donated sports equipment to Nuneaton Harriers, including jump boxes, weighted workout balls, a long jump pit rake, and Nerf throwing footballs.
